In recent times darts has moved away from its stuffy pub image and enjoyed a revival, thanks to the medium of television. The development team has tried to capture the drama and excitement of the tournament by ensuring the authenticity of the video game tie-in. PDC World Championship Darts features the big names of the sport including John Part, Phil Taylor, Colin Lloyd, Peter Manley and Wayne Mardle, each replicated onscreen with precision. The presentation is just how you'd expect it to see if Sky Sports and its commentary team was covering the event in your own living room, except this time the pressure is on you!Several game modes are available allowing players of all abilities to enjoy a quick match, a long and perhaps successful career or just a friendly match with up four players in total. Oxygen has also created what promises to be a unique and intuitive control system, for the sport where precision is everything.
